Live the new adventure of the Dragon Knight, in the big expansion of the huge role-playing game Divinity II – Ego Draconis!
 
Flames of Vengeance brings you to Aleroth, Rivellon's greatest city. Damian and his powerful army besiege the prestigious town, the downfall of which will crown his conquest. Only one thing could still save the city, And Rivellon as a whole: you, the Dragon Knight.
 
This big expansion adds nearly 30 hours of gameplay to the original story, with dozens of new quests, original creatures and many new items such as weapons and armour sets… and offers a spectacular finale to the Divinity II saga!

  • A new graphic engine, more beautiful and powerful, and an improved game experience.
  • Live the incredible conclusion to Divinity II saga!
  • Continue developing your character from Ego Draconis, or start the new adventure with a brand new character!

System Requirements

    • Requires English Divinity II – Ego Draconis version to play
    • OS: Windows XP SP2/VISTA/7
    • Processor: Intel Dual Core - 1,8 GHz (XP/Vista/7)
    • Memory: RAM: 1GB (XP) / 2GB (Vista/7)
    • Hard disk space: 13GB
    • 3D Graphics Card: 256 MB compatible DirectX 9.0c and Shader Model 3.0 (ex.: Nvidia GeForce 7600, ATI Radeon 1600 or higher)
    • DirectX: Direct X 9.0c (Windows XP) / Direct X10 (Vista/7)

Divinity II Flames of Vengeance review

By cynofun posted 8th February 2012

My only real complaint with the original Divinity II was the ending, which the expansion makes feel much more complete. The main storyline felt a bit short and abruptly ended in the expansion, but I still found myself immensely enjoying getting back into the Rivellon setting. Not getting to play as a dragon very much was a bit disappointing, but overall a solid expansion to a great game.

Divinity II Flames of Vengeance review

By F1ach posted 29th August 2011

This is an expansion to quite an excellent RPG in its own right. Divinity 2 is another visit in to the facinating world of the Divinity series, it's previous iterations, Divine Divinity and Beyond Divinity, were both great RPG,s presented with an isometric viewpoint (like Diablo), but Ego Draconis and this expansion are fully 3D presentations, Ego Draconis was quite a good looking game upon release and still is, hut the expansion Flames of Vengence is not only a continuation of the story, but also provides a graphic overhaul of the original game.

So, now you can replay the original game with better graphics, continue through with the FoV storyline, or you can use a premade character leveled up fully and just play the expansion.

While Ego Draconis got good reviews upon release, FoV made the game feel more complete and garnered the series more widespread acclaim.

I highly recommend this expansion for anyone that has played Ego Draconis and definately suggest you give Divine Divinity a try too, its like a cross between Diablo and Baldurs Gate, its sequel Beyond Divinity is pretty good as well, so they would be ideal ways to immerse yourself in this great universe, prior to playing this.
